About Warren, OH's Climate & Weather History

With a population of around 40,200, Warren sits in Ohio, United States. The city operates in the Eastern Time Zone.

In 2025, Warren recorded an average annual temperature of 51°F — about 0.8°F above the 30-year normal of 50°F. The hottest day reached 93°F in June; the coldest was -13°F in January. Total precipitation was 45 inches (wetter than usual). Snowfall totaled 12 inches, below the 68-inch average. The wettest month was May.
